Cigna expands ACA Marketplace coverage to three new states

Bloomfield-based health insurer Cigna is expanding its ACA Marketplace exchange plans to three new states — Texas, Indiana and South Carolina — as well as in additional counties in Georgia, Mississippi and North Carolina, the company announced Monday.

These new markets have the potential to reach about 730,000 additional customers in 2023. The expansion is pending final regulatory approvals. 

The plans will be available during the upcoming open enrollment period, which begins in November. Cigna will offer health insurance on the individual marketplace in 16 states and 363 counties.

“As a society, we continue to see a significant need for a competitive and sustainable individual market, which is why Cigna has maintained its presence on the ACA Marketplace since 2014 and continues to expand into new areas,” said Charles Berg, president of Cigna’s U.S. Government business. “By expanding into geographic areas where we have strong provider partnerships, we are able to offer more people access to affordable, quality care that helps create superior health outcomes.”
